Attributes of Mini Yorkshire Terriers
Mini Yorkies are a smaller sized version of the traditional Yorkshire Terrier, normally weighing between 3 to 7 pounds and standing about 7 to 8 inches tall at the shoulder. Although they are small in stature, their characters are anything however! Below are some crucial qualities that define Mini Yorkshire Terriers.
CharacteristicDescriptionSize3 to 7 poundsHeight7 to 8 inchesLife expectancy12 to 15 yearsCoat TypeSilky, long, and directly with a blue and tan colorPersonalityEnergetic, affectionate, smartGrooming NeedsHigh (regular brushing and grooming needed)Exercise NeedsModerate (everyday strolls and playtime)Personality Traits
Mini Yorkshire Terriers are energetic and playful dogs. They grow on human companionship and delight in being the center of attention. Their intelligence makes them quick students, however they can also exhibit a persistent streak. Mingling them from an early age is essential to guarantee they grow into well-rounded adults. Mini Yorkies like to bark, that makes them fantastic watchdogs, however their small size means they are less efficient as watchdog.
Care Requirements
Caring for a Mini Yorkshire Terrier needs commitment and consistency. Due to their little size, they have particular needs that owners should know.
NutritionKind of FoodDescriptionIndustrial Dog FoodHigh-quality dry kibble customized for little breedsHomemade DietOught to seek advice from a vet to guarantee well balanced nutrition
Mini Yorkies have little stomachs and need a diet plan that includes premium pet food that is specifically formulated for little breeds. It's necessary to monitor their weight to avoid weight problems, which can result in health issues. Rewards should be given moderately, as their calorie needs are relatively low.
GroomingGrooming TaskFrequencyBrushing2-3 times each weekBathingMonthly or as requiredNail TrimmingEvery few weeksEar CleaningWeekly or as needed
Due to their long, flowing coats, Mini Yorkies require routine grooming to avoid matting and tangles. Owners must brush their fur at least 2-3 times a week and bathe them as soon as a month or when required. Regular nail cutting and ear cleansing are likewise crucial for total health.
ExerciseActivityDescriptionDaily Walks20-30 minutes dailyPlaytimeInteractive video games (fetch, tug-of-war)SocializationTrips to pet parks or pet-friendly environments
Mini Yorkies have moderate exercise needs. They take pleasure in daily walks and play sessions to keep them fit and psychologically stimulated. Socialization is essential for their development, so routine interactions with other dogs and people are recommended.
Health Considerations
Like all types, Mini Yorkshire Terrier Welpen Kaufen Terriers can be vulnerable to certain health issues. Owners must know the following:
Health IssueDescriptionDental ProblemsSmall mouths can lead to overcrowded teethLuxating PatellaDislocation of the kneecap, typical in small typesTracheal CollapseCompromised trachea resulting in problem breathingHypoglycemiaLow blood sugar level levels, specifically in puppies
Regular veterinary check-ups are important to monitor their health and capture any potential problems early. Basic dental care in the house can also assist avoid dental illness, a common concern among little types.

Are Mini Yorkshire Terriers excellent with kids?
While Mini Yorkies can be caring towards kids, they might not be the finest option for very children due to their delicate size. Guidance is important during interactions.
2. How typically should I take my Mini Yorkie to the vet?
Routine veterinarian check-ups every 6 to 12 months are suggested to monitor their health and get vaccinations.
3. Do Mini Yorkies shed?
Mini Yorkies are considered low-shedding dogs, however routine grooming is still required to avoid matting.
4. Can Mini Yorkies be left alone for long durations?
Though they can endure being alone for a couple of hours, prolonged solitude can cause separation stress and anxiety. They prosper on friendship.
5. Just how much exercise does a Mini Yorkie require?
A Mini Yorkie requires about 20 to 30 minutes of exercise every day, including strolls and playtime.
